WHERE IN BULGARIA ARE YOU?
A former volcano at the very edge of southwestern Bulgaria, it is dotted with hot mineral springs that make an eerie sight especially with all the steam coming out when it's cold.
It is better known, however, for the blind clairvoyant who used to live here and who made startling predictions about things as varied as the number of Bulgarian Second World War returnees, the collapse of the Soviet Union and the 1994 World Football Championship. Incredibly, many listened to her, and at one point the old woman-cum-seer was semi-officially employed by the Communist government as an adviser. Her house still stands there, at the edge of the 78° Centigrade pools and near the controversial Orthodox church, possibly the only one in the world beatifying someone unrelated to Christ. The old woman is thought to be the prototype for the Melnik Witch in Robert Littell's The October Circle.
